ksmbd: fix out-of-bound read in parse_lease_state()
This bug is in parse_lease_state, and it is caused by the missing check
of `struct create_context`. When the ksmbd traverses the create_contexts,
it doesn't check if the field of `NameOffset` and `Next` is valid,
The KASAN message is following:

Use smb2_find_context_vals() to find smb2 create request lease context.
smb2_find_context_vals validate create context fields.
